About The Position

The EF Global Trainee Program | Finance is an 18-24 month rotational program designed to provide broad exposure to various finance areas and EF executive staff. It places talented individuals in three different roles across several business units, with most rotations in Cambridge, MA, one guaranteed international rotation, and a potential fourth rotation. The program involves a steep learning curve with increasing ownership and challenging tasks, exposure to diverse business units from established products to startup-like projects, and opportunities to develop skills for future leadership. Upon successful completion, trainees are guaranteed a challenging position in one of EF's global finance hubs.
